1. How Bed Bugs Infiltrate Hotels: The Sneaky Check-In

Bed bugs primarily hitchhike into hotels on guests’ belongings, especially luggage and clothing. As soon as guests place their items on carpets or bedding, these pests seize the opportunity to disembark and infest the room. 1.1. The Rapid Reproduction Cycle: A Multiplying Problem

Bed bugs reproduce rapidly, exacerbating the problem. A single female can lay one to seven eggs daily, potentially producing 250 to 500 eggs in her lifetime. This quick reproductive cycle means that a minor infestation can escalate exponentially, requiring swift and decisive action to minimize damage. 2. Bed Bug Mobility: How They Spread Between Rooms

Misinformation abounds regarding how bed bugs spread; contrary to popular belief, they don’t jump or fly. Instead, they crawl, moving surprisingly quickly—up to 4 feet per minute, as reported by Mother Nature’s Pest Control. They can also hitch a ride on cleaning equipment, such as vacuums or trolleys, facilitating their spread from room to room. 5.1. Ideal Hiding Spots: Where Bed Bugs Lurk

Bed bugs typically hide in mattresses, box springs, bed frames, headboards, and other furniture near sleeping areas. They prefer dark, secluded places and can also be found behind wallpaper, under carpets, and in cracks in walls or floors. Regular inspection of these areas is essential. 5.2. Feeding Habits: Why Guests Are Vulnerable

Bed bugs feed on human blood, typically at night while people are sleeping. They are attracted to body heat and carbon dioxide. Bites can cause itching, red welts, and allergic reactions in some individuals. 5.3. Survival Strategies: Resilience and Adaptation

Bed bugs can survive for several months without feeding, making them resilient pests. They can also withstand a wide range of temperatures and environmental conditions. 6.3. Treatment Options: Chemical and Non-Chemical Approaches

Various treatment options are available, including chemical insecticides, heat treatments, and steam treatments. Chemical insecticides should be applied by licensed pest control professionals, while heat and steam treatments can be effective when used correctly. 1. Can bed bugs travel on humans?

While bed bugs prefer to hide in dark, secluded places, they can temporarily travel on clothing or personal items. However, they typically do not stay on humans for extended periods.

2. How quickly can a bed bug infestation spread?

Bed bug infestations can spread rapidly due to their quick reproductive cycle. A minor infestation can escalate exponentially in a short amount of time if left untreated.

3. What are the first signs of a bed bug infestation?

The first signs often include small, itchy red welts on the skin, blood spots on linens, and the presence of live bed bugs or shed skins in and around the bed.

4. Are bed bugs more common in certain types of hotels?

Bed bugs can infest any type of accommodation, regardless of its cleanliness or star rating. However, hotels with high guest turnover may be at greater risk.

5. How can I prevent bringing bed bugs home from a hotel?

Inspect your luggage and clothing thoroughly before leaving the hotel. Keep your belongings in sealed plastic bags, and wash and dry your clothes on high heat immediately upon returning home.

6. What should I do if I suspect a bed bug infestation in my hotel room?

Report your concerns to hotel staff immediately. Request a different room and take precautions to prevent spreading the infestation to other areas.

7. Can bed bugs survive in cold temperatures?

Bed bugs can survive in cold temperatures, but they cannot tolerate extreme cold for extended periods. Freezing infested items for several days can kill bed bugs.
